Sample Qualifications

Our client, a large provider of logistics services to the US government, initiated a Distribution Planning Management System (DPMS) process designed to improve inbound and outbound freight management, as well as reverse logistics. Using a SCOR based methodology developed by the Supply Chain Council for process redesign, MEBC helped this client:

  • Improve in-transit visibility

  • Reduce freight and related distribution costs

  • Enable end-to-end supply chain capabilities

  • Improve service to customers

    The results of process improvement included enhanced service to the military and a process that enables the client to negotiate more advantageous freight delivery terms, providing significant cost reductions.

    A regulated utility company, our client needed to modernize their business processes, while replacing their legacy materials forecasting and planning tool with Manugistics v7.2. Tying corporate goals to business processes, and ultimately to configuration settings, provided the foundation for inventory and forecasting best practices.

    Our client is a privately owned business with annual revenue of approximately $2.5B and distribution operations in ten states. During an expansionary phase, this client contracted MEBC to implement a Manugistics-enabled supply chain solution. In addition to the software integration, MEBC redesigned the client’s business processes to allow for improved customer service, and managed inventory levels. We helped our client achieve a cultural change by using a balanced scorecard methodology and engaging with all the stakeholders in the supply chain process.
